Detailed explanation-1: -An abolitionist was someone who wanted to end slavery, especially in the United States before the Civil War-when owning slaves was common practice.

Detailed explanation-2: -An abolitionist, as the name implies, is a person who sought to abolish slavery during the 19th century. More specifically, these individuals sought the immediate and full emancipation of all enslaved people.

Detailed explanation-3: -In 1863 President Lincoln issued the Emancipation Proclamation declaring “all persons held as slaves within any State, or designated part of a State, the people whereof shall then be in rebellion against the United States, shall be then, thenceforward, and forever free.”
